          Mine did that end of season last year, $750 for repair if I remember right.

          My X20 has been hard to power on,10-15 minutes in morning. been leaving it on overnight, planned to fix after done. It shut itself off last night and wouldn't start. Got a loaner from Young's, changed memory card in it so I didn't have to reset anything. Backup batteries inside is what usually causes that.

                            9 inch by about 5 ft of flexible down spout for the Bourg auger on seed cart... $270.00! Erick's (old Goodall in Regina) only had 8 &10 inch. We bought a piece of 8 inch a while ago for the replacement but couldn't get it on the auger. So we cut into the pockets where the coiled wire is in and snipped the wire down the sides of the spout only two or three times and could then stretch the rubber enough to get it over the auger discharge.
